Bend Studio has given fans a promising confirmation about his future projects. The PlayStation first-party team recently canceled its current AAA live-services project as part of a portfolio review, but that doesn't seem to have done much to shake Bend Studios' confidence.
After alleged internal turmoil at Bend Studios for a 2019 sequel days passedThe studio announced in June 2022 that it was working on a brand new IP. Details of this original project were mostly kept under wraps, but Bend Studios specified that it would be built. days passedOpen world system and feature multiplayer elements. Some recent leaks have shown some early concept screens for Bend Studios' unannounced game, possibly revealing it to be a live-action open-world military shooter.

Unfortunately, the project will no longer see the light of day as PlayStation has canceled Bend Studios' Live-Service game. The news comes as a huge shock to Bend Studios fans who have been waiting for a new game from the studio for almost six years. But, apparently Bend Studio is not suffering from cancellations. On Twitter, Bend Studios community manager Kevin McAllister thanked fans for their well wishes and support in a recent post, and closed it by saying the team still plans to “create cool sh*t.”
Bend Studios assures fans that it will continue to create “cool” games
When Bend Studio's cancellation of the Live-Service game was first reported, it was further revealed that PlayStation was working closely with the studio to determine whether to take on another project. Bend Studios spent several years developing its now-cancelled live-service title, and if its next game should be of similar scope, fans will learn about it well after the PS5's lifecycle ends. Thankfully, Bend Studios remains confident in its ability to deliver a great experience, and with PlayStation seemingly slowing down its direct-to-service plans, it could very well be that the studio's next game is single-player.
